Originally Posted by zoomin
(Post 428056)
Auto was optional, but they did have the 305hp/320tq Cobra engine with a curb weight just under 3300lb. It would easily give most Exotics a run for their money.
Never seen one in auto..and i've seen quite a few. Interesting. The plain/base ones aren't all that fast..just a little faster than a Mustang GT in a straight line.... but the GTLM...mmmmmm yummy. |
